CA Access Control provides tools to protect your system in both ways against unauthorized use of computer resources: block unauthorized users from accessing the system and block authorized users from accessing items to which they should not have access. CA Access Control also provides auditing tools that let you trace users' activities to track attempted misuse of the computer system.

Thycotic Group Management Server empowers non-IT Business managers to securely manage their department's Active Directory Groups without assigning them to a privileged account.

Using Group Management Server business department heads can easily manage their AD groups, ensuring the right people are included in their email groups, giving their staff the correct access to file systems. Group Management Server provides attestation of who has access to what, a major benefit in demonstrating proper governance and risk management.
